april riddle -- the dolphin encounter was just ok. I wasn't bowled over by it. There are 3 dolphins in the pool (and it is a pool in ever sense of the word), 3 groups of 5 rotated around the pool doing different activities for about 20 minutes. They seem like they are well taken care of. Yes, you get to touch them, play catch with them, feed them, but thats about it. Even though we haven't done Discovery Cove, we came away thinking that DC would have been a better experience for the amount of money the excursion cost. But, everyone has an opinion...others loved the excursion. Our favorite part was the beach when we were done with the dolphins. --Kris
 
A passport is preferred, however, US and Canadian citizens may travel with an original birth certificate and offical photo identification. Visitors are required to have a return or onward ticket.
